Nightclubs In Bangkok: Sing Sing Theatre

Some people are surprised that Sing Sing Theater is number one on our list of the greatest nightclubs despite the fact that it has a dance floor about the size of a walk-in closet, and drinks that cost more than they should. On the other hand, once you enter this disco-theatre hybrid, these particulars start to seem somewhat insignificant. The distinctive atmosphere of Sing Sing, which is designed to resemble that of an upscale brothel, will immediately capture you. There are cages around the dance floor, and bright red lights hang from the high ceiling. Together, these elements give the club an ominous atmosphere. Sing Sing attracts the most talented DJs and musicians from all over the world, thus the music is consistently of the highest calibre. According to the information provided on its website, Sing Sing strives to become Bangkok’s most popular destination for after-hours revelry, and it very well could have accomplished this goal.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: DJ Station

The nightclub DJ Station is the place to go if you’re the type that gets restless easily. It is widely regarded as one of the most illustrious dance clubs in the entirety of Asia and is rumored to be Bangkok’s largest homosexual club. At least it is the one with the most users. The DJ Station features three distinct floors, each of which has its own bar for patrons to enjoy. This club also hosts nightly cabaret events that begin at 11:30 p.m., and if you arrive earlier than the show’s start time, you can be the only one in the club until it begins. There are swarms of Westerners and Thais to be found in this area. DJ Station is the place to be no matter who you are or what your sexual orientation or gender identity is.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Beam

Beam, which is considered to be one of the top nightclubs in Bangkok, is progressively gaining popularity among Westerners. This nightclub is still frequented primarily by young Thai people who are quite cool to the core. Even though the website says the dress code is to simply “be yourself,” guests visiting this nightclub should try to look their best. The primary objective of Beam is to assist individuals in achieving personal independence by means of extraordinary musical experiences, which are unquestionably provided to guests of this club. Beam always has a DJ behind the decks, controlling their world-class sound system and spinning the club’s most throbbing deep techno, house, and other tunes.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Ruta 66

You can get dinner at Route 66, but that’s not why we stayed there. We stayed for the cocktails. Because of its enormous venue and its world-class hip hop tracks, Route 66 is now attracting the most attendance. In addition to these sounds, Route 66 features live music and Thai pop on occasion. This nightclub can be found on Royal City Avenue, which is also referred to as RCA by locals. This entire neighborhood has been given the legal designation of a nightlife zone.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Sugar Club

Sugar is the place to go if you’re seeking a nightclub that specializes in playing just hip-hop music. This club, which is known for having the finest beats of any nightclub in the city, can be found on the iconic Soi 11. Because this club doesn’t open until 10 o’clock on the weekends and 11 o’clock during the week, it’s a perfect location to get a drink after you’ve already had a few drinks at another establishment.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Levels Club & Lounge

Nearly all of the clubgoers who spend the night at Levels Club & Lounge will, at some time during the evening, find themselves dancing on their world-famous stage. Levels Club & Lounge is a nightclub and bar that can be found very close to Sugar. This club hosts a vast variety of various events on a nearly nightly basis, including theme parties, nights dedicated to women, and many other types of gatherings. Here, you may witness anything from a hip-hop performance to an electronic dance music DJ on the stage. It would be an understatement to say it is one of our favorite spots to hit the huge dance floor.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Glow Club

Even if it is one of the nightclubs on our list with the most years of experience, Glow is not likely to become obsolete anytime soon. Since 2005, when it first emerged on the underground nightclub scene, Glow has consistently maintained its customers’ satisfaction. It is home to one of the most impressive sound systems in the world and frequently welcomes DJs worldwide.

Nightclubs In Bangkok: Onyx

At Onyx, another RCA nightclub, you may let the music wash over you and feel its effects. The club plays nonstop electronic dance music (EDM), and its doors stay open until late in the night, letting you let loose and dance the night away. Even though the main stage did not open until October 2015, it has already become one of the largest and most successful dance parties ever conceived in Bangkok. This was one of the high goals of the main stage. The fact that the nightclub can accommodate up to 2,500 guests explains the large number of revelers that frequent this establishment. During these monumental performances, musicians from all over the world congregate in order to play their electronic dance music (EDM) beats and excite the massive crowds who have gathered to watch them.

What is the dress code for Bangkok nightclubs?

Bangkok nightclubs have different rules about what to wear, but in general, smart casual clothes are best. This means that men shouldn’t wear shorts, sandals, or shirts without sleeves, and women shouldn’t wear clothes that are too revealing or too casual. Some clubs may have stricter rules about what to wear, like requiring men to wear collared shirts or dress shoes and women to wear cocktail dresses or high heels. Before going to a club, it’s always a good idea to check its website or social media pages to see what you should wear. This will keep you from being disappointed or having trouble at the door.

Are there age restrictions for entering Bangkok nightclubs?

Yes, you have to be a certain age to get into a Bangkok nightclub. Since the legal drinking age in Thailand is 20, most nightclubs only let people in if they are at least 20 years old. Some clubs may only let people in if they are at least 21 or even 25 years old. Bring a valid ID with you, like a passport or driver’s license, because the doormen may ask to see proof of age before letting you in.

Do Bangkok nightclubs have cover charges?

Yes, many Bangkok nightclubs have cover charges. The cost of the cover charge can vary depending on the venue, the night of the week, and any special events or performances that may be taking place. Some nightclubs offer discounted or free entry before a certain time, while others may require guests to purchase a drink or bottle service to gain entry. It’s always a good idea to check the club’s website or social media pages beforehand to find out the cover charge and any other entry requirements.

What are the opening hours of Bangkok nightclubs?

Bangkok nightclubs open at different times every day of the week and at different places. Most Bangkok nightclubs open around 9 or 10 pm and stay open until 2 or 3 am during the week. On weekends, they might stay open until 4 or 5 am. Some clubs may stay open even later, especially on holidays or for special events. Are there any cultural norms to be aware of when visiting Bangkok nightclubs?

Yes, there are some cultural rules you should know about if you go to a Bangkok nightclub. Dress codes are often enforced, so it’s important to dress right and avoid clothes that are too revealing or suggestive. Also, people think it’s rude to show affection in public, so it’s best to avoid doing this inside the club. Most indoor places in Bangkok, like nightclubs, also don’t let people smoke, so be sure to only smoke in the right places. Lastly, it’s important to respect Thai culture and customs. This means being polite and courteous to the staff and other guests.
